Whispers of the Forbidden Bamboo: A Tale of Betrayal and Redemption

The sun dipped below the horizon, casting a golden hue over the ancient bamboo grove that lay just beyond the village of Lushan. The villagers spoke in hushed tones of the grove, its bamboo stalks said to whisper secrets to those who dared to listen. Among these whispers was the tale of a spirit bound to the grove, a story that had been told for generations but never truly understood.

It was a cold, misty night when Xiao Li, a young and ambitious bamboo whisperer, ventured into the grove. He had heard the legends of the spirit, but his curiosity was piqued by the whispers of a local man, Mr. Chen, who claimed to have seen the spirit in the bamboo.

"I have seen her, Xiao Li," Mr. Chen's voice trembled with fear. "She is trapped, and she needs help. She speaks of a betrayal, a great betrayal that she cannot bear to face alone."

Xiao Li, with a heart full of bravery and a mind brimming with curiosity, decided to help. He believed in the power of the bamboo to connect with the spirit world, and he was determined to uncover the truth behind the spirit's haunting.

As Xiao Li entered the grove, the air grew colder, and the bamboo began to sway as if to greet him. He found a secluded spot and began his ritual, calling upon the spirits of the bamboo to reveal the truth. The bamboo whispered, and Xiao Li listened, his eyes wide with shock as the spirit of a young woman named Ling appeared before him.

Ling's eyes were filled with sorrow, and her voice was a haunting melody that seemed to come from the bamboo itself. "I was betrayed by the one I loved most, Xiao Li. My husband, a powerful and ambitious man, turned against me, and I was forced to flee to this grove. I have been here for years, unable to leave, unable to die."

Xiao Li felt a surge of compassion for the spirit. "I will help you, Ling. I will find the one who betrayed you and bring him to face his guilt."

Ling nodded, her spirit flickering with a faint light. "You must go to the old temple on the hill. There, you will find the truth and the way to free me."

Xiao Li set out for the old temple, the bamboo grove whispering his path. The temple was a decrepit structure, its walls crumbling and its roof sagging. Inside, the air was thick with dust and the scent of decay. He found a small, ornate box hidden beneath a loose floorboard. Inside the box was a letter, addressed to Ling.

As Xiao Li read the letter, his heart sank. It was a letter from Ling's husband, revealing his betrayal. He had learned of Ling's affair with another man and had planned to kill her. In a twist of fate, Ling had discovered the plot and fled to the grove, where she had been trapped ever since.

Xiao Li knew he had to face the betrayer. He returned to the grove and found Ling waiting for him. "I have found the truth, Ling," he said. "Your husband is responsible for your suffering. He must face the consequences of his actions."

Ling's eyes filled with tears of relief. "Thank you, Xiao Li. I have waited so long for this."

Xiao Li called upon the spirits of the bamboo once more, and the grove responded. The bamboo swayed and rustled, and a path opened before them. They followed the path to the village, where they found Ling's husband, now a broken man, sitting alone in his home.

As Xiao Li confronted him, the husband broke down, confessing his guilt and his pain. He had loved Ling deeply, but his pride and jealousy had led him to commit a terrible crime. He asked for forgiveness, and Xiao Li, moved by his remorse, granted it.

The spirit of Ling was finally free. She thanked Xiao Li and the spirits of the bamboo for their help. "You have given me peace, Xiao Li. I will always be grateful."

As the spirit of Ling faded away, Xiao Li felt a profound sense of relief. He had faced the darkness within the bamboo grove and brought light to a woman's soul. The villagers spoke of the bamboo whisperer who had freed the spirit, and the grove returned to its peaceful silence.

Xiao Li knew that his journey was not over. There were other spirits in the grove, others who sought redemption and peace. But for now, he had achieved a small victory against the shadows, and the bamboo whispered of a new beginning.
